Achieving Leak Detection Techniques
Pinpointing leaks can be a difficult task, but with the right skills, you can become a leak detection expert. A comprehensive approach involves grasping the various types of leaks and their origins.
Start by getting to know yourself with common plumbing issues, such as leaky faucets, seeping pipes, and broken appliances. Once you have a solid foundation of these problems, you can move on to analyzing the symptoms of a leak.
These signs may include elevated water bills, humid odors, obvious water stains, and changes in ground moisture.
Utilizing the appropriate tools is crucial for effective leak detection.
A basic set of tools may include a flashlight, a plunger, a wrench, and a screwdriver. For more advanced leaks, you may need to consider specialized equipment such as a leak detector.
Remember that safety should always be your top concern. Always turn off the water supply before performing any repairs, and utilize protective gear such as gloves and eye goggles.
Conquering Water Wastage Through Innovative Leak Detection Methods
In an era marked by growing water scarcity and the imperative to conserve this precious resource, identifying and mitigating leaks has become paramount. Traditional leak detection methods often prove inefficient and time-consuming. Thankfully, advanced/state-of-the-art/sophisticated technologies are revolutionizing leak detection, enabling us to pinpoint even the tiniest/smallest/most subtle of water losses with unprecedented accuracy. These cutting-edge/innovative/groundbreaking strategies not only reduce water waste but also minimize damage to property and protect our environment.
- Acoustic leak detection employs sensors that pick up the characteristic/unique/subtle sounds produced by escaping water, allowing technicians to pinpoint leaks with remarkable precision.
- Thermal imaging technology detects heat variations caused by water leakage, revealing hidden problems in pipes and fittings even through walls and insulation.
- IoT-enabled devices continuously monitor water usage patterns and detect/flag/identify anomalies that may indicate a leak, providing real-time alerts for prompt action.
By embracing these advanced/innovative/futuristic leak detection strategies, we can significantly reduce water waste, conserve this vital resource, and contribute to a more sustainable future.
